Output 0af529ec14068c9413ac4a570c33e55143bd53b696f24ca4bdf23fed11c76af6:2

value
32362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8929e97575f0e777c7133dc66d833c575fddc01 OP_EQUAL
address
3KyYiDCHtwMikeBVg9seH6GXLShhWJ6TDV
transaction
0af529ec14068c9413ac4a570c33e55143bd53b696f24ca4bdf23fed11c76af6
confirmations
287712
spent
true